
Author: John R. Bryant Appears in 2 hymnals First Line: O take some precious promise Refrain First Line: He always comes along that way Lyrics: 1 O take some precious promise
And rest thy soul therein,
Wait for thy Lord to meet thee there today;
For He His word hath given
Which ne’er hath broken been,
He always comes along that way.
Refrain:
He always comes along that way;
He always comes along that way;
Come rest upon His promise,
Ne’er doubt what it may say,
He always comes along that way.
2 Each promise is most precious,
And cheering to the soul,
For Jesus is the glory of its lay;
Whate’er He says He’s able—
E’en waves and winds control,
He always comes along that way. [Refrain]
3 When weary of earth’s trials,
When sorrows great oppress,
Go find the blessèd Lord without delay;
He’s promised to relieve thee
Of burdens and distress,
He always comes along that way. [Refrain] Used With Tune: [O take some precious promise] Text Sources: The Best Gospel Songs and Their Composers (Dalton, GA: A. J. Showalter Company, 1904)
